System and Method for Allocating Tickets Using a Draft
Abstract
The present invention is a system and method that enables individuals, partnerships, companies and any other entity to ease the ownership and administration of ticket lots and other properties by alleviating the difficulties mentioned above. The system achieves this by providing a utility to build ticket or time-share member groups by matching compatible users and to allocate to the group's members shares of ticket lots or access to properties by time-share or rental. The system establishes user compatibility and ticket and property allocation based on requirements, preferences and attributes of the group, the ticket or property, and the system users. For example, a website based on the system of the present invention can be used by a holder of a season ticket package in order to connect with website users seeking a share of such tickets, form a member group of such users that are compatible with parameters set by the season ticket holder, and automatically allocate the tickets equitably to group members based on ticket event attributes, requirements and preferences indicated by the members and ticket allocation rules set by the ticket holder.

1 . A method for allocating items in a draft using a networked system, comprising the steps of:
sending over a communications network information concerning a plurality of items each having a date of use which is different from the date of use of every other item in said plurality of items; receiving over the communications network indication that each user in a plurality of users will pay a fee for every item in said plurality of items that is allocated to said each user; and allocating after receiving said indication at least one item of the plurality of items to each user of the plurality of users, wherein the above step of allocating is carried out by a server containing machine readable instructions stored on a memory medium which, when executed by a processor, enable the server to carry out the above step of allocating.
2 . A method for allocating items in a draft using a networked system, comprising:
storing in the networked system information concerning a plurality of items available for purchase, wherein each item has a date of use which is different from the date of use of every other item in the said plurality of items; receiving at a server in the networked system information concerning a plurality of users that are members of a group identified in the server that have each paid a fee for every item of said plurality of items allocated to said each user; and allocating after all users of the group have paid said fee at least one item of the plurality of items to each user of the plurality of users in accordance with one or more parameters set by said each user, wherein the above step of allocating is carried out by a server containing machine readable instructions stored on a memory medium which, when executed by a processor enable the server to carry out the above step of allocating.
17 . A method for allocating sets of one or more tickets for events using a networked system, comprising the steps of:
